GROWING UP GIFTED
9PM, BBC2 ★★★★
This concluding episode focuses on the three girls who took part in this project, which follows talented teens from low-income backgrounds. In Tamworth, artist Shakira is pulling herself back up after a difficult year 10. Jada (right) from Birmingham wants to be a paediatrician, and faces her GCSE year with a positive attitude, while Anne-marie in Port Talbot hopes her gift for English literature will help her to leave the shadow of the nearby steelworks.
Will all three achieve the grades they need in order to move on to great things?
THE REPAIR SHOP
8PM, BBC1 ★★★★
The barn is open for business as more beloved keepsakes in need of TLC are brought in by members of the public. A broken stained-glass window is now a jigsaw puzzle, posing a challenge for glass expert Matt Nickels, while upholsterer Hannah Weston Smith tends to a chair that survived great peril in the Second World War.
THE TROUBLE WITH MAGGIE COLE
9PM, ITV ★★★★
Things were looking up for Maggie in last week’s episode as she started to rebuild the bridges burnt down by her incendiary radio interview.
But after a new revelation closer to home, Maggie needs some time out – and it becomes increasingly clear that skeletons lurk in many closets.
THE UNDATEABLES
9PM, CH4 ★★★★
The penultimate part of this heart-warming series catches up with previous participants and finds out how their search for love has progressed. Has Charlotte learned to play it cool? Has Richard found a girl to rival his love of trains? For one of the Undateables, a chance meeting has indeed led to a very happy ending. SA
